One of the busiest General Managers at the 2023 NHL Trade Deadline was Toronto Maple Leafs Kyle Dubas.
Dubas is on the hot seat this season, and without a contract for next year, he is feeling the pressure to get some playoff success this season.
Under that pressure, Dubas took some big swings at the deadline and brought in Ryan O'Reilly, Sam Lefferty, Noel Accairi, Erik Gustaffson and
Jake McCabe.
The tough thing though, is they've already been losing players due to injury. Ryan O'Reilly suffered a broken finger and is expected to miss a few weeks. Noel Accairi, has been out since Nreceiving a dangerous hit to the head by Jesse Puljujarvi.
The good news is though, Accairi is back and skating and taking part in practice in full gear:
Another player that could be of use to the Maple Leafs, who was expected to miss the remainder of the season due to injury is Nick Robertson. The youngster was seen skating today, which is a great sign in his recovery:
